Transaction e61e62667c5c4e2d86c009e24c5c0477ca13816c85b8a17c6394e613b810f559
1 Input
1 Output
-
e61e62667c5c4e2d86c009e24c5c0477ca13816c85b8a17c6394e613b810f559:0
- value
- 20679000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5edbd977ea25f76752d66e1db5b54411556013a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G8MJAAWuSpSNs8bZy2xJdqemWi5bBv2LM